| # DESCR: Check for non-ASCII and unprintable characters |
| |
| LC_ALL=C export LC_ALL |
| |
| INCLUDED_FILES='\.[chsS]$\|\.asl$\|\.cb$\|\.inc$\|Kconfig\|\.ld$|\.txt\|\.hex' |
| EXCLUDED_DIRS='^payloads/\|^src/vendorcode/\|^Documentation/\|^build/\|^3rdparty/\|^\.git/\|^coreboot-builds/\|^util/nvidia/cbootimage' |
| EXCLUDED_FILES='to-wiki/towiki\.sh$\|vga/vga_font\|video/font\|PDCurses.*x11' |
| EXCLUDED_PHRASES='Copyright\|Ported to\|Intel®\|°C\|°F\|Athlon™\|Copyright.*©\|A-Za-zÀ-ÿ' |
| |
| # Use git ls-files if the code is in a git repo, otherwise use find. |
| if [ -n "$(command -v git)" ] && \ |
| [ "$(git rev-parse --is-inside-work-tree 2>/dev/null)" = "true" ] |
| then |
| FIND_FILES="git ls-files" |
| else |
| FIND_FILES="find . " |
| fi |
| |
| # 1. Get the list of files to parse and send them through grep |
| # 2. Find any characters that aren't TAB, or space (0x20) to ~ (0x7F) |
| # LF (0x10) isn't included, as it ends the grep line |
| # 3. Remove common phrases and names that have been found |
| # 4. Run the result through grep again to highlight the issues that were |
| # found. Without this step, the characters can be difficult to see. |
| grep -n "[^ -~]" \ |
| $(${FIND_FILES} | sed 's|^\./||' | sort | \ |
| grep "$INCLUDED_FILES" | \ |
| grep -v "$EXCLUDED_DIRS" | \ |
| grep -v "$EXCLUDED_FILES") | \ |
| grep -iv "$EXCLUDED_PHRASES" | \ |
| grep --color='auto' "[^ -~]" |
